-
breakpoints
Object
用于定义视图高度和宽度断点的便利属性。此处指定的大小根据视图的大小确定 widthBreakpoint 和 heightBreakpoint 属性的值。
设置断点有助于响应式应用程序设计。它通过观察宽度和高度断点来做到这一点。这很有帮助,因为它消除了对多个
@media
调用.除了监听视图的大小和/或调整大小属性,您可以为宽度断点或者高度断点视图的属性。请参阅 styling guide 以获取有关使用此函数的更多信息。
-
类型 说明 xsmall Number可选的 默认值:544设置 widthBreakpoint 和 heightBreakpoint 使用的像素
xsmall
断点。如果视图的高度或宽度小于此值,则 widthBreakpoint 或 heightBreakpoint 的值为xsmall
。small Number可选的 默认值:768设置 widthBreakpoint 和 heightBreakpoint 使用的像素
small
断点。如果视图的高度或宽度在此值和xsmall
属性的值之间,则 widthBreakpoint 或 heightBreakpoint 的值将为small
。medium Number可选的 默认值:992设置 widthBreakpoint 和 heightBreakpoint 使用的像素
medium
断点。如果视图的高度或宽度在此值和small
属性的值之间,则 widthBreakpoint 或 heightBreakpoint 的值将为medium
。large Number可选的 默认值:1200设置 widthBreakpoint 和 heightBreakpoint 使用的像素
large
断点。如果视图的高度或宽度在此值和medium
属性的值之间,则 widthBreakpoint 或 heightBreakpoint 的值将为large
。xlarge Number可选的 设置 widthBreakpoint 和 heightBreakpoint 使用的像素
xlarge
断点。如果视图的高度或宽度大于large
属性的值,则 widthBreakpoint 或 heightBreakpoint 的值将为xlarge
。
属性:
例子:
// Instead of watching the size or resizing properties view.watch(size) view.watch(resizing) // Set up a watch handle for breakpoint view.watch("widthBreakpoint",function(breakpoint){ switch (breakpoint) { case "xsmall": // do something break; case "small": case "medium": case "large": case "xlarge": // do something else break; default: } });
-
基本信息
以下是所在类或对象的基本信息。
AMD:
require(["esri/views/SceneView"], (SceneView) => { /* code goes here */ });
ESM:
import SceneView from "@arcgis/core/views/SceneView";
类:
esri/views/SceneView
继承: SceneView > View > Accessor
自从:用于 JavaScript 4.0 的 ArcGIS API
用法说明
SceneView.breakpoints
函数(或属性)的定义如下:
相关用法
- JavaScript ArcGIS SceneView.on用法及代码示例
- JavaScript ArcGIS SceneView.highlightOptions用法及代码示例
- JavaScript ArcGIS SceneView.input用法及代码示例
- JavaScript ArcGIS SceneView.ui用法及代码示例
- JavaScript ArcGIS SceneView.whenAnalysisView用法及代码示例
- JavaScript ArcGIS SceneView.camera用法及代码示例
- JavaScript ArcGIS SceneView.widthBreakpoint用法及代码示例
- JavaScript ArcGIS SceneView.navigation用法及代码示例
- JavaScript ArcGIS SceneView.hitTest用法及代码示例
- JavaScript ArcGIS SceneView.popup用法及代码示例
- JavaScript ArcGIS SceneView.graphics用法及代码示例
- JavaScript ArcGIS SceneView.when用法及代码示例
- JavaScript ArcGIS SceneView.zoom用法及代码示例
- JavaScript ArcGIS SceneView.container用法及代码示例
- JavaScript ArcGIS SceneView.takeScreenshot用法及代码示例
- JavaScript ArcGIS SceneView.whenLayerView用法及代码示例
- JavaScript ArcGIS SceneView.goTo用法及代码示例
- JavaScript ArcGIS SceneView.tryFatalErrorRecovery用法及代码示例
- JavaScript ArcGIS SceneView.alphaCompositingEnabled用法及代码示例
- JavaScript ArcGIS SceneView.heightBreakpoint用法及代码示例
- JavaScript ArcGIS SceneView.qualityProfile用法及代码示例
- JavaScript ArcGIS SceneView.environment用法及代码示例
- JavaScript ArcGIS SceneView.EasingFunction用法及代码示例
- JavaScript ArcGIS SceneView.analyses用法及代码示例
- JavaScript ArcGIS SceneView.fatalError用法及代码示例
注:本文由纯净天空筛选整理自arcgis.com大神的英文原创作品 SceneView.breakpoints。非经特殊声明,原始代码版权归原作者所有,本译文未经允许或授权,请勿转载或复制。